Determinar los números cuánticos del electrón desapareado en el átomo del cloro (Z = 17) y diga si es paramagnético
Musya8 [376]

Answer:

n = 3

l = 1

ml = +1

ms = +1/2

Es paramagnético

Explanation:

Siguiendo las reglas de llenado de orbitales, los 17 electrones del cloro se llenan así:

1S = <u>⇅</u>

2S = <u>⇅</u>

2P = <u>⇅</u> <u>⇅</u> <u>⇅</u>

3S = <u>⇅</u>

3P = <u>⇅</u> <u>⇅</u> <u>↑</u>

<u />

El número cuántico principal n, es el nivel energético donde se encuentra este electrón:

n = 3 (Porque está en el orbital 3P

El número cuántico secundario, l, para el orbital 3P es  = 1:

l = 1

El número cuántico magnético, ml, es determinado por la posición del electrón. Como está en el tercer orbital 3P:

ml = +1

Y el número cuántico de spin, ms (↑ = +1/2; ↓ = -1/2)=

ms = +1/2

Dado que el último electrón se encuentra desapareado, el cloro es paramagnético dado que el espín de el último electrón no tiene su electrón complementario haciendo que este compuesto pueda interactuar con un campo magnético.

Which reagent would you choose to convert ethyl butanoate to 1-butanol?
vladimir2022 [97]

We can choose reducing agent to convert ethyl butanoate to 1-butanol. LiAlH4 is the reducing agent that can convert ethyl butanoate to 1-butanol. The reaction is shown as below in the attachment:
